无限滚动页面SEO优化策略:提升用户体验与搜索引擎排名的双赢之道
在当今的互联网时代,用户体验和搜索引擎优化(SEO)是网站成功的关键因素。无限滚动页面作为一种流行的网页设计方式,能够提供流畅的用户浏览体验,但同时也给SEO带来了挑战。本文将深入探讨无限滚动页面的SEO优化策略,帮助网站在提升用户体验的同时,也能在搜索引擎中取得良好的排名。
无限滚动页面的优势与挑战
无限滚动页面通过动态加载内容,使用户无需点击“下一页”按钮即可连续浏览内容。这种设计方式在社交媒体、新闻网站和电商平台上尤为常见,其优势在于:
- 提升用户体验:用户可以无缝地浏览大量内容,减少了页面加载的等待时间。
- 增加用户停留时间:连续的内容展示能够吸引用户长时间停留在页面上,从而提高网站的粘性。
然而,无限滚动页面也存在一些SEO方面的挑战:
- 爬虫抓取困难:搜索引擎爬虫可能无法有效抓取到动态加载的内容。
- URL结构复杂:无限滚动可能导致URL结构变得复杂,影响搜索引擎的索引。
- 内容重复:部分内容可能在多个页面上重复出现,导致搜索引擎对页面质量的评估下降。
SEO优化策略
为了克服无限滚动页面带来的SEO挑战,可以采取以下优化策略:
1. 实现分页与无限滚动的结合
在保留无限滚动页面的用户体验优势的同时,可以通过技术手段实现分页功能。具体做法是:
- 设置分页标记:在每个分页的URL中添加页码参数,如
example.com/page/1
、example.com/page/2
等。 - 提供分页链接:在页面上添加“上一页”和“下一页”的链接,方便搜索引擎爬虫抓取。
这样,搜索引擎可以更容易地抓取和索引每一页的内容,同时用户仍然可以享受无限滚动的浏览体验。
2. 优化URL结构
合理的URL结构不仅有助于搜索引擎的索引,还能提升用户体验。具体措施包括:
- 简化URL:避免使用过于复杂的参数,尽量保持URL简洁明了。
- 使用语义化URL:URL中应包含关键词,如
example.com/category/news
,以便搜索引擎更好地理解页面内容。
3. 避免内容重复
内容重复是SEO的大忌,尤其在无限滚动页面中更为常见。为了避免这一问题,可以采取以下措施:
- 使用
rel="canonical"
标签:为每个分页指定一个规范的URL,避免搜索引擎将重复内容视为不同的页面。 - 设置内容唯一性:确保每个分页上的内容都是独特的,避免重复展示相同的内容。
4. 提升页面加载速度
页面加载速度是影响用户体验和SEO的重要因素。针对无限滚动页面,可以采取以下优化措施:
- 懒加载技术:仅加载用户可视范围内的内容,减少初次加载的时间。
- 压缩图片和资源:优化图片大小和压缩其他资源文件,减少页面加载时间。
- 使用CDN加速:通过内容分发网络(CDN)加速页面内容的传输。
5. 优化元数据和结构化数据
元数据和结构化数据对于SEO至关重要,尤其是在无限滚动页面中。具体措施包括:
- 完善元标签:为每个分页设置独特的标题标签(Title Tag)和描述标签(Meta Description),包含相关关键词。
- 使用结构化数据:通过JSON-LD等方式添加结构化数据,帮助搜索引擎更好地理解页面内容。
案例分析
为了更好地理解无限滚动页面的SEO优化策略,我们可以分析一些成功案例。
案例一:社交媒体平台
以某知名社交媒体平台为例,该平台采用了无限滚动页面设计,用户可以不断下拉浏览新的动态。为了优化SEO,该平台采取了以下措施:
- 分页与无限滚动结合:在URL中添加页码参数,同时提供“上一页”和“下一页”的链接。
- 优化URL结构:使用简洁且语义化的URL,如
example.com/user/feed/1
。 - 避免内容重复:通过
rel="canonical"
标签指定规范的URL,确保内容唯一性。
案例二:新闻网站
某新闻网站也采用了无限滚动页面设计,用户可以连续浏览最新的新闻内容。其SEO优化策略包括:
- 懒加载技术:仅加载用户可视范围内的新闻内容,提升页面加载速度。
- 压缩资源:优化图片和资源文件,减少加载时间。
- 结构化数据:通过JSON-LD添加新闻文章的结构化数据,帮助搜索引擎理解内容。
实施步骤
在实际操作中,实施无限滚动页面的SEO优化策略可以分为以下几个步骤:
1. 技术评估
首先,需要对现有的网站技术架构进行评估,确定是否适合实现无限滚动页面及其SEO优化。评估内容包括:
- 前端技术:是否支持动态加载内容和懒加载技术。
- 后端技术:是否能够处理分页和URL结构的优化。
2. 设计方案
根据技术评估的结果,设计具体的实施方案。方案应包括:
- 分页与无限滚动的结合方式:确定如何实现分页标记和分页链接。
- URL结构优化:设计简洁且语义化的URL结构。
- 内容唯一性保障:制定避免内容重复的策略。
3. 开发与测试
按照设计方案进行开发,并在开发过程中进行测试,确保各项优化措施能够有效实施。测试内容包括:
- 页面加载速度:测试页面在不同网络环境下的加载速度。
- 搜索引擎抓取:使用模拟搜索引擎爬虫的工具,测试页面内容的被抓取情况。
4. 上线与监控
在完成开发和测试后,将优化后的页面上线,并进行持续的监控和调整。监控内容包括:
- 搜索引擎排名:跟踪页面在搜索引擎中的排名变化。
- 用户行为数据:分析用户的浏览行为和停留时间,评估优化效果。
总结
无限滚动页面作为一种提升用户体验的设计方式,在SEO方面确实存在一定的挑战。然而,通过合理的优化策略,可以在保证用户体验的同时,提升搜索引擎的抓取和索引效果。本文介绍的优化策略包括实现分页与无限滚动的结合、优化URL结构、避免内容重复、提升页面加载速度以及优化元数据和结构化数据等。通过这些策略的实施,网站不仅能够提供流畅的用户浏览体验,还能在搜索引擎中取得良好的排名,实现用户体验与SEO的双赢。
在实际操作中,应根据网站的实际情况,制定并实施具体的优化方案,并进行持续的监控和调整,以确保优化效果的最大化。希望本文的内容能够为正在或计划采用无限滚动页面的网站提供有益的参考,帮助大家在提升用户体验的同时,也能在搜索引擎中脱颖而出。
发表评论